    In This Week’s Market Wrap:
    – Watch out for attention grabbing headlines
    – Auckland median prices up 3.8%
    – Clearance rates stable around 35%

    Well despite some attention grabbing headlines in the news over the past week or so, Auckland house prices aren’t tumbling – they’re stable or for want of a more exciting words – they’re average.

    Comparing monthly stats year on year can make for great headlines but you’ve got to look at the big picture and in fact the REINZ stats just released this week showed that despite the Barfoots median and average prices were down, across the board they were actually up 3.8% across Auckland, and also up in 14 of the 16 regions across the country.

    I’ll have more on this next week but in a nut shell, year on year
    – Volume was up across Auckland 5% and the Shore 4%
    – Prices were up across Auckland 3.8% & flat on the Shore (-$3k)
    – Median days pushed out to around 43 days for both (which is a big jump on Jan but consistent with Feb 17)

    Auction Rates
    Clearance rates as predicted remained pretty stable dropping just 1% to 35 as the volume called climbed yet again, now we have even more Auctions this week so expect more of the same in terms of clearance rates.

    New Listings
    Listings are continuing to tighten as the summer listing flood slows with mid 1700’s now available on realestate.co which is a few percent down on last week.  Now we expect this trend to continue as we roll on towards Easter and dear I say it, Winter.
